Output e7cfa44204bbd8aa71284f6ea5f166a4097725f0bb3e4848be6d635115a754d9:40

value
276058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86b81ba5be47dcf36d662cef1f9c701c125ad0a OP_EQUAL
address
3JW93YJSauYzNcbCZ1ADo73cbY1g1FRk1W
transaction
e7cfa44204bbd8aa71284f6ea5f166a4097725f0bb3e4848be6d635115a754d9
confirmations
207128
spent
true